Dad's Homemade Chili

When I was single, about 1985, my dad used to come over for a week or two to visit and he taught me how to make "his" chili. I am going to the store today to buy the ingredients that I can recall that he used.

  • 46 oz large can of Tomato Juice (for the base)
  • 11/4 lb ground beef
  • 1 large onion
  • 11/2 green pepper
  • 2 cans chopped tomatoes (stewed, canned)
  • 3 cans light red kidney beans (canned)
  • 1 tbsp. chili powder
  • 1/3 lb spaghetti noodles (break into small pieces)
  • sour cream
  • sharp cheddar cheese
Hoping it turns out like his, should be good even if it isn't perfect on the first try!
